Creating a company is complex, yet straightforward. Innovating a company is much less obvious, yet delivers powerful advantage. Creation performs mechanics such as incorporating and organizing. Innovation designs customer satisfaction around clear, distinctive value promises. Creation, then, is about the business. Innovation is about serving customers. Creation establishes an entity. Innovation establishes commitments. Creation is completed early. Innovation is the life of the ongoing business. Creation enables receipt of money. Innovation enables wealth.

Where should you put your energy? Ask where you will get your greatest return on investment. With creation, you will have a company. With innovation, you will have a vehicle for changing the world with your specific ideas and knowledge.
 
Creation is essential, yet experts can get it done right and done quickly. Reserve your own energies for innovation. You are change agents. You can do what no one else has ever done. Anyone can create a business. Only you can change what is possible.
